Transaction ff398894eb69aa24914661c16ea046bef90f4e9fba19f6ee7e491edb60e26c99
1 Input
1 Output
-
ff398894eb69aa24914661c16ea046bef90f4e9fba19f6ee7e491edb60e26c99:0
- value
- 98589269
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a6181c50f998bb982364bd5f736f4d715fd9b077 OP_EQUAL
- address
- MP3PHWTHQBn5ocp9rupzmXHTpWN8gx8kwy